Essential Embroidery Notes Before You Stitch

Before adding Heart Wing Butterfly Embroidery to live listings or customer orders, run these practical checks:

  1. Test on scrap fabric first—especially if using textured or dark materials.
  2. Confirm hoop size compatibility. Most versions fit standard 4x4 or 5x7 hoops, but always verify before digitizing or resizing.
  3. Review stitch density. Overly dense fills can cause puckering on lightweight cotton; too sparse may lack definition on towels. Adjust underlay or fill settings if needed.
  4. Match stabilizer to end use: Tear-away for stable wovens, cut-away for knits or frequently washed items like baby blankets.
  5. Compare light/dark fabric mockups. A single thread color can read completely differently—document both for your product photos.
  6. Inspect small details post-stitch: Wings and heart edges should be crisp—not frayed or blurred. If they’re not, revisit tension, needle size, or stabilizer choice.
  7. Verify commercial licensing terms. Since this is a digital embroidery file, confirm whether resale of finished embroidered goods is permitted before listing on Etsy or wholesale channels.
